Hi team,

Before I hand off the 3.2 release, please note the humidity sensor drift reported on Verdana controllers in the Elmbrook trial site. Drift exceeds 4% after roughly ten days of continuous operation; firmware 3.2.1 adds an automatic recalibration cycle every 72 hours. Support should advise growers to install 3.2.1 and trigger a manual recalibration once. The hotfix bundle must be verified before distribution, so I'm including the signing key used for the 3.2.1 packages below.

release key, fahof-yagap: bky3_m5d

Quick runbook note for the sync: if the Galleria Murmur audio-guide app starts dropping exhibit narration mid-tour, it's almost always the cache warmer on the Hallwynd node falling behind. Restart the warmer first, then flush the tour manifest — in that order, or you'll serve stale stops. Kiva confirmed the fix landed in last night's cut. The exact build we validated against is pasted below for reference.

pipeline stamp: htk4_66df

**Password Reset Revamp — Release Notes Context.** The Keymarsh team has rebuilt the reset flow end to end: tokens are now single-use with a 20-minute expiry, the email template moved to the new sender pipeline, and rate limiting applies per account rather than per IP. As release manager, confirm the feature flag rollout order before cutting the build, since the token service must ship first. The staged rollout checklist and flag names are maintained on this internal page:

runbook for tagug-hafog: https://jira.lumiclabs.internal/projects/pages/pages/9773c0d8

Onboarding: lintbase.yaml (Project Cobblenut). This is our static-analysis baseline — every pre-existing warning lives here so CI only fails on new ones. Don't hand-edit it; run the regen script. The regen script signs the baseline using a key from the sealed ops vault, and unsealing that vault takes the passphrase listed below.

vault phrase of kaduf-baweg = norael-julox-raleth-wenok-eliir-ulamir-ulair-norwyn-rusion